编程登录代码有什么用途
-
编程登录代码的主要用途是为了实现用户身份验证和访问控制。通过登录代码,用户可以输入其凭证(如用户名和密码)来访问特定的应用程序、网站或系统。以下是登录代码的一些常见用途:
-
身份验证:登录代码用于验证用户的身份信息,确保只有经过身份验证的用户才能访问受限资源。这有助于保护用户的隐私和敏感数据,防止未经授权的访问。
-
访问控制:登录代码还可以实现访问控制功能,根据用户的身份和权限来控制他们可以访问的内容和操作。例如,管理员可以访问和管理所有功能,而普通用户可能只能访问部分功能。
-
个性化体验:登录代码可以用于记录和管理用户的个人设置和偏好,以提供个性化的用户体验。例如,用户登录后可以保持他们的主题、语言和其他偏好设置,而不需要每次都重新设置。
-
用户跟踪和分析:登录代码可以用于跟踪用户的活动和行为,并收集相关的数据以进行分析和统计。这些数据可以帮助优化用户界面和功能,改进产品和服务。
-
安全审计:登录代码可以记录用户的登录时间、位置和行为,用于安全审计和追踪。这对于监测和预防潜在的安全威胁和攻击非常重要。
总之,编程登录代码的主要用途是确保用户身份验证、实现访问控制、提供个性化体验、分析用户数据并维护系统的安全性。它在很多应用程序和系统中都起到重要的作用。
1年前 -
-
编程登录代码具有以下用途:
-
用户身份验证:编程登录代码可以验证用户的身份信息,确保只有经过认证的用户才能访问特定的功能或资源。通过验证用户名和密码,登录代码可以确定用户是否具有足够的权限来访问系统。
-
保护用户数据:登录代码可以帮助保护用户数据的安全性。用户在登录时提供的身份验证信息可以用来加密和解密存储在系统中的数据。这样,只有经过身份验证的用户才能访问他们的个人信息或敏感数据。
-
记录用户活动:登录代码可以用来记录用户的活动和行为。通过登录代码,系统可以跟踪用户的登录时间、访问记录、操作日志等信息。这些数据可以用来分析用户行为、改进系统功能以及在必要的时候进行安全审计。
-
实现用户个性化设置:登录代码可以帮助实现用户个性化设置。用户登录后,系统可以根据其个人偏好和需求来提供定制化的功能和界面。这可以提高用户体验,使用户更易于使用和操作系统。
-
实现多用户管理:登录代码可以实现多用户管理。通过登录功能,不同的用户可以使用同一个系统或应用,但每个用户的数据和设置是独立的。这样,不同用户之间的数据不会相互冲突,各用户之间可以进行数据隔离和访问权限控制。此外,管理员可以使用登录代码来管理用户账户,并对用户进行授权和权限管理。
1年前 -
-
编写登录代码是为了实现用户登录功能,这在许多应用程序和网站中都是非常常见的功能。登录功能的作用主要有以下几点:
-
用户身份验证:登录功能可以验证用户输入的用户名和密码是否与存储在系统中的用户信息相匹配。只有在通过身份验证后,用户才能访问应用程序或网站的受限资源。
-
访问权限控制:登录功能还可以用于控制不同用户的访问权限。通过登录,应用程序或网站可以根据用户的身份和角色确定其可以访问的资源和功能。
-
用户个性化设置:登录功能还可以用于保存和加载用户的个性化设置。一旦用户登录,应用程序或网站可以根据用户的偏好和配置加载相应的设置。
编写登录代码涉及以下几个主要步骤:
-
创建用户界面:登录功能通常以用户界面的形式呈现给用户。这可以是一个登录表单,其中包括用户名和密码输入字段,以及提交按钮。
-
收集用户输入:通过表单或界面,登录代码需要收集用户输入的用户名和密码。这可以通过使用各种输入控件(如文本框或密码框)来实现。
-
验证用户信息:一旦收集用户输入,登录代码需要将其与存储在系统中的用户信息进行比对。这通常涉及查询数据库或验证存储在文件中的用户信息。
-
设置用户会话:如果用户输入的用户名和密码与系统中的用户信息匹配,则登录代码需要创建用户会话。用户会话用于在用户访问应用程序或网站的其他部分时保持用户的身份和状态。
-
错误处理:登录代码还需要进行错误处理,例如处理用户输入错误的情况,或者处理系统故障或网络问题导致登录失败的情况。
总结起来,编写登录代码是为了实现用户身份验证、访问权限控制和用户个性化设置等功能。通过收集、验证和处理用户输入,登录代码可以确保只有经过身份验证的用户才能访问应用程序或网站的受限资源。
1年前 -